Web18 jun. 2024 · Depakote, Depakote ER (divalproex) Topamax, Qudexy XR, and Trokendi XR (topiramate) As with the FDA-approved beta-blockers, these two anticonvulsants are listed as Level A medications for preventing migraines. In order to reduce the risk of side effects, most healthcare providers will initially prescribe a low dose of an anticonvulsant drug ... Web4 sep. 2015 · The first drug developed for migraine in the 1930s, ergotamine, works by constricting blood vessels in the body, says Shevel. “They work because during a migraine attack blood vessels dilate and send pain messages to the brain – often felt as throbbing.”. But these have serious side effects because they restrict blood flow to many parts ... Web12 mrt. 2024 · Current treatments for preventing migraine include botulinum toxin type A and drugs that are used for treating other conditions, such as beta-blockers, antidepressants and epilepsy medications.

Participants received a prior … tasty dining menuWebMedication-overuse (rebound) headache can occur if you use too many pain relief medicines to treat headaches and migraines. It may feel like a tension-type headache or migraine-like attack. Headaches often improve within 2 months of withdrawal of the overused medicine, but can feel worse before improvement is seen.
